  20. When you login to the ship's wifi on the 2nd device with the same username, it will prompt you to disconnect the 1st device. Occasionally, it seems to not notice, but I wouldn't count on that. I believe they also have controls that prohibit your ability to tether your 2nd device to a device already connected to the ship's wifi, thereby requiring you to have 2 usernames/packages. Whether those controls work consistently or not, who knows.

    OBC Issues

    You will not see TA OBC on your account. It generally shows up onboard on the second day of your cruise (that's been our experience). As far as I know, you have never been able to use TA OBC prior to getting onboard. It is after all, onboard credit! In the past, we have been able to use Azamara OBC prior to embarkation to book shore excursions. That's where the confusion seems to be now. Some have reported being able to use it prior to final payment, some have been told that it can't be used until final payment has been received, and some have reported being told that it can't be used until 30 days prior to your sail date. It seems to be dependent on the agent you speak with.
